Sales Estimator - Cookstown - Permanent

A well-established and growing manufacturing company are currently seeking a Sales Estimator to join their team in Cookstown. This is an excellent opportunity for someone with strong administration, customer service, and commercial awareness to develop their career within a busy office environment.

This is a customer-facing administrative role with direct contact with both customers and internal teams. A friendly manner, strong communication skills, and attention to detail are essential for success.

What you'll be doing:

  • Managing customer enquiries and recording them accurately
  • Preparing and issuing pricing and quotations using internal systems
  • Supporting the sales team with estimating and pricing information
  • Maintaining and updating pricing schedules
  • Liaising with internal departments and suppliers to ensure accurate costing
  • Building and maintaining strong relationships with customers
  • Preparing and managing documentation including pricing and dispatch information
  • Supporting the implementation of Lean practices within the office
  • Ensuring compliance with quality standards such as ISO 9001, FSC and Q Mark
  • Carrying out general administrative duties as required
  • Reporting any issues with plant, equipment, or processes

What you'll need for this role:

  • Proven administrative experience
  • Strong attention to detail and accuracy
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office (particularly Excel)
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ills
  • Good numeracy and literacy skills
  • Strong organisational skills with the ability to work independently
  • A positive, enthusiastic and proactive approach
  • Commercial awareness and ability to support business growth
